Functional Overviews

Customer Logistics Strategies and Services - Provide efficient, cost-effective solutions for order management and aggressively work to improve supply chain performance. Build relationships with internal and external customers. Work proactively with customer and sales to reduce cost to serve. Communicate and resolve order issues with customers and sales. Key customers are retail customers, sales, transportation, distributors, and planning.

Logistics Capabilities - Provide continuous improvement solutions for order management and distribution to improve supply chain performance and to reduce costs. Activities include communicating and resolving order issues, assisting with DC and inventory constraint management, and report generation. Key customers are deployment, distribution, and customer solutions.

Material Planning - Responsible for managing raw material/finishing supply plans in support of finished goods production. This includes generating requirements across multiple manufacturing sites, while ensuring timely and accurate delivery of materials. Partners with vendors/suppliers to optimize ordering, and work through material shortages and constraints.

Production Planner - Responsible for scheduling production and managing material requirements to support that production. The scheduling process includes developing production plans given capacity, inventory, and demand to meet customer service requirements. The material requirement planning process consists of ensuring raw material and finishing supply availability to support production schedules. The production planner will collaborate with vendors and suppliers to align on the schedule in addition to the delivery dates for raw materials and finishing supplies.

Brand Deployment Analyst - The Brand Deployment Analyst is responsible for managing the transfer of finished goods between manufacturing sites, distribution centers, and 3rd party facilities. This includes managing systematic deployment orders to support downstream demand, at the lowest possible cost, while delivering the highest customer service possible. Partner with production scheduling to ensure inventory is properly managed during constraints, and inventory targets are adhered to.

Distribution Operations -Team members manage the flow of product from the case packer through shipment loading at both mills and distribution centers. Drive performance of third party DC operations, problem solve across functional supply chain groups to deliver service to retail customer, support distribution initiatives (new DC start-ups, automation), and monitor supply chain cost. Key customers are business units, retail customers, mill operations, third party operators and transportation.

Distribution Process & Systems- Responsible for the Warehouse Management System (WMS) that directs work activity within a DC related to unloading, storage, replenishment, case picking and outbound loading, as well as the standard processes and warehouse layouts that govern the network of DCs. Analysis of lift-truck operator productivity, industrial engineering of productivity standards, participation in expansion of e-commerce fulfillment processes, support of transformational order pick processes and opportunity to travel to mills and DCs for on-site engagement. Key customers are business units, retail customers, mill operations, third party operators and transportation.

Transportation - Collaboration with carriers for price, service, and equipment to achieve delivery of materials and product at minimum distribution costs. Analyze and perform mode/carrier selection, shipment tracking, and measurement of customer service and carrier performance. Key customers are distribution, retail customers and transportation providers.

Procurement - Negotiate with suppliers on matters of quality, service price and other areas of value. Create and develop sourcing plans and conduct industry analysis. Participate on project teams and meet objectives by providing procurement expertise through acquiring assigned goods, equipment and/or services that provide the best total cost of ownership to the K-C. Creation and coordination of Procurement training, completion of supplier risk assessments and leadership of supplier relationship management activities. Key customers are global Procurement, business units, suppliers and product development.

Logistics - Manufacturing - Manage inbound and outbound flow within a manufacturing setting as well as supporting production requirements. Site Logistics manages inventory control, quality hold management, shipping and receiving, and load balancing. Own problem solving for all related warehouse accountabilities, including inventory discrepancies, site quality containment, damage elimination and scanning accuracy. Key customers and stakeholders include multiple Supply Chain functions (Planning, Distribution Operations, Procurement, Transportation, and Deployment), as well as the plant Operations and Quality Teams.

Supply Chain Operating Office - the Analytics co-op will develop analytical tools to increase data visibility and availability for improved decision-making and cost savings across Supply Chain. The role will enable end-to-end process efficiencies and insights across areas such as order management, distribution, deployment and transportation. Activities include creating/maintaining operational dashboards using PowerBI, Tableau, Excel and Celonis process-mining, key problem-solving initiatives to improve data analyses, data visualizations, expand technical datasets and automation capabilities.
